Not on my pugs, but I was wondering if anyone has seen or heard about this. We got a call from the shelter saying they were going to put down a 2 year old female because of a bump on her side. So of course, we go and get her. The vet said it was odd but it was (luckily) in an easily accessible place, and he removed it at the same time as the spay. We sent it out to be tested (no results yet), BUT...he said it looked like a few moles were growing on top of each other (eww) and he couldn't recall seeing anything like that before!

I forgot to post an update! The tests came back-the lump was benign. Our vet thinks it was probably something she was born with and shouldn't come back.
